You can add essential oils to the melted wax of the candle for a gentle aroma.
Essential Oils – Add your favorite essential oil, blend or several oils to your diffuser and fill your house full of wonderful smells! It is non-toxic and promotes health and mental well-being. A favorite oil blend that I’m diffusing lately is: 3-4 drops cinnamon bark and 3-4 drops orange oil; today, I tried: 3-4 drops cinnamon bark, 3-4 drops orange and 3 drops clove oil. The kitchen smelled so good!
Other ideas for essential oils to diffuse:
Harvest Blend – 5 drops orange, 3 drops cinnamon, 1 drop clove, 1 drop nutmeg
